Basic facts about this digital color

In the Register's classification, #297CA6 belongs to the Azure Color Family, featuring High Saturation and Light brightness. The mix behind it: rgb(41, 124, 166) — 16.1% red, 48.6% green, 65.1% blue; the print equivalent is CMYK 49 / 16 / 0 / 35. New to color codes? See our guide to RGB color codes.

#297CA6 is a energetic, saturated azure that sits on the lighter side of the spectrum. In practice it works well for bold branding moments and attention-grabbing details. In The Official Register of Color Names it is a hair away from Lure (#2F77A9). Nearby in the Register you will also find UCLA Blue (#2774AE) and Tripster Blue (#2070A0).

Technically, the mix leans on its blue channel (rgb(41, 124, 166)), which gives #297CA6 its character. If you plan to put text on a #297CA6 background, choose white — the contrast ratio is 4.6:1 (passing WCAG AA), while black manages only 4.5:1. #297CA6 has no official name yet. #297CA6 color harmonies

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.

Complementary

Complementary color schemes are made by picking two opposite colors con the color wheel. They appear vibrant near to each other.

Complementary color schemes

Split complementary

Split complementary schemes are like complementary but they uses two adiacent colors of the complement. They are more flexible than complementary ones.

Split complementary color scheme

Analogous

Analogous color schemes are made by picking three col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. They are perceived as calm and serene.

Analogous color scheme

Triadic

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.

Triadic color scheme

Tetradic

Tetradic color schemes are made form two couples of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.

Tetradic color scheme

Square

Square color schemes are like tetradic arranged in a square instead of rectangle. Colors appear even more contrasting.
